스트림 품질 유지가 브랜드 고급화 이미지를 구축하는 시각적 인식
스트림 품질 저하가 브랜드 이미지에 미치는 즉각적 영향
버퍼링 아이콘, 깨진 화질, 끊김 없는 음성. 이 세 가지 요소는 현대 디지털 브랜드 인식의 핵심을 결정합니다. 사용자는 2초 이상의 버퍼링에서 브랜드의 기술적 불성실함을 읽고, 720p 이하의 화질에서 브랜드의 가치 절하를 의심합니다. 기술적 결함은 더 이상 ‘기술 문제’가 아닌 ‘브랜드 신뢰도 문제’로 직결됩니다. 예를 들어 프리미엄 서비스 또는 고가의 제품을 판매하는 브랜드일수록, 낮은 스트림 품질은 마케팅 메시지와 실제 경험 사이의 치명적 괴리를 만들어 냅니다.

증상 진단: 당신의 스트림이 보내는 위험 신호
다음 증상 중 하나라도 관측된다면, 이는 단순한 트래픽 과부하가 아닌 인프라 설계 결함으로 접근해야 합니다.
- 버퍼링 빈도 증가: 초기 로딩 후 중간에 반복적으로 발생하는 버퍼링은 CDN(콘텐츠 전송 네트워크) 엣지 서버의 캐시 효율이 떨어지거나, 원본 서버(Origin Server) 응답 지연이 발생하고 있음을 의미합니다.
- 자동 화질 하락(Auto-Downscaling): 시청자가 설정한 최고 화질(예: 1080p)을 유지하지 못하고 플랫폼이 자동으로 낮은 화질로 전환합니다. 이는 대역폭(Bandwidth) 부족 또는 클라이언트-서버 간 네트워크 경로상 병목 현상(Bottleneck)이 지속적임을 나타냅니다.
- 음화 동기화 불일치(Lip-Sync Error): 오디오와 비디오 스트림의 전송 및 디코딩 타이밍이 어긋난 경우입니다. 인코딩 설정 오류 또는 전송 프로토콜(예: HLS, DASH)의 세그먼트 정합 문제가 주원인입니다.

근본 원인 분석: 기술적 허점이 만드는 인식의 균열
스트림 품질 문제는 단일 원인이 아닌, 인프라-소프트웨어-네트워크의 연쇄 실패에서 비롯됩니다.
첫째, 비적응적 인코딩 라이브러리(Static Encoding Ladder) 문제입니다. 다양한 네트워크 환경의 사용자에게 고정된 몇 가지 비트레이트 옵션만 제공하면, 네트워크 상태가 변동할 때마다 화질이 계단식으로 급변하며 사용자 경험을 해칩니다. 둘째, 글로벌 트래픽 분산 실패입니다. 모든 트래픽을 단일 데이터센터의 원본 서버로 라우팅하거나, CDN 설정이 지역별 최적화되지 않아 지리적으로 먼 사용자는 필연적으로 높은 레이턴시를 경험합니다. 셋째, 모니터링 및 대응 체계 부재입니다. 품질 저하가 발생한 후에야 대응하는 수동적 운영은 브랜드 이미지 손상을 이미 초래한 상태입니다.
해결 방법 1: 인코딩 및 전송 프로토콜 최적화
가장 근본적인 품질 향상은 콘텐츠가 생성되는 시작점, 즉 인코딩 단계에서부터 시작됩니다.
적응형 비트레이트 스트리밍(ABR) 구현
ABR은 사용자의 실시간 네트워크 대역폭에 맞춰 최적의 화질을 자동으로 선택하여 제공하는 기술입니다. 구현을 위한 핵심 단계는 다음과 같습니다.
- 인코딩 사다리(Encoding Ladder) 설계: 단일 원본을 5~7개의 서로 다른 비트레이트와 해상도로 인코딩합니다, 예시 라더: 240p (400kbps), 480p (800kbps), 720p (1.5mbps), 1080p (3mbps), 1080p hdr (5mbps).
- 프로토콜 선택: hls(http live streaming) 또는 mpeg-dash(dynamic adaptive streaming over http)를 표준으로 채택합니다. 이들은 네트워크 변화에 실시간으로 적응하도록 설계된 산업 표준입니다.
- 세그먼트 길이 최적화: 라이브 스트리밍의 경우 2~4초, VOD(주문형 비디오)의 경우 4~6초 길이의 세그먼트로 분할합니다. 너무 짧으면 오버헤드가 증가하고, 너무 길면 적응 속도가 느려집니다.
이 과정은 FFmpeg 또는 AWS Elemental MediaConvert, Bitmovin 같은 전문 인코딩 서비스를 통해 구현 가능합니다.
해결 방법 2: 고가용성 전송 인프라 구축
최적화된 콘텐츠를 전 세계 사용자에게 안정적으로 전달하기 위한 인프라 전략입니다.
다중 CDN(Multi-CDN) 전략 도입
단일 CDN 공급자에 의존하는 것은 단일 실패 지점(SPOF)을 만드는 것입니다. Multi-CDN은 두 개 이상의 CDN을 병렬로 운영하여 장애 조치(Failover)와 성능 최적화를 동시에 달성합니다.
- 주요 CDN 선정: 지리적 커버리지, 가격 정책, 기술 지원 수준을 고려하여 2개의 CDN(예: Cloudflare + Akamai)을 선정합니다.
- 지능형 DNS 조정: Amazon Route 53, NS1, G-Core Labs와 같은 지능형 DNS 서비스를 사용합니다. 이 서비스는 사용자의 위치와 실시간 네트워크 성능을 기반으로 가장 빠른 CDN으로 연결해 줍니다.
- 원본 서버 Shield 구성: 모든 CDN이 직접 접근하는 원본 서버는 DDoS 공격에 노출될 수 있습니다. ‘원본 실드(Origin Shield)’ 역할을 하는 중간 캐시 계층(예: 하나의 CDN을 원본 전용으로 설정)을 두어 원본 부하와 보안을 강화합니다.
Multi-CDN 설정은 초기 구성 복잡도가 높지만, 장기적으로 가용성 99.99% 이상을 보장하는 필수 투자입니다.
해결 방법 3: 사전 예방적 모니터링 및 분석 체계 수립
품질 저하를 사용자보다 먼저 발견하고 대응하는 체계가 고급 브랜드의 기준입니다.
실시간 모니터링을 구축하기 위한 세 가지 핵심 측정 항목(QoE 메트릭)을 추적해야 합니다.
- 시작 시간(Startup Time): 사용자 클릭부터 첫 프레임 재생까지의 시간. 2초 이내가 목표입니다.
- 재생 실패율(Rebuffer Rate): 총 재생 시간 대비 버퍼링이 발생한 시간의 비율, 1% 미만을 유지해야 합니다.
- 평균 비트레이트(average bitrate): 실제 사용자가 시청한 평균 화질 수준을 나타냅니다. 이 수치가 인코딩 라더의 최상위 비트레이트에 근접할수록 우수한 경험을 제공하고 있다는 증거입니다. 특히 고화질 데이터가 안정적으로 유지될 때 비로소 디지털 오버레이 도입이 VIP 고객 충성도에 기여하는 가치론적 고찰에서 강조하는 인터랙티브한 시각 요소들이 그 효용을 발휘할 수 있습니다.
이를 구현하려면 Mux Data, Conviva, Wowza Streaming Cloud의 분석 툴, 또는 자체 개발한 클라이언트 SDK를 통해 데이터를 수집하고, Grafana 대시보드로 실시간 시각화해야 합니다. 이상 징후가 감지되면 즉시 Slack, PagerDuty 등으로 알림이 전송되어 운영팀이 인프라 설정(예: CDN 가중치 조정, 원본 서버 스케일 아웃)을 변경할 수 있도록 자동화합니다.
주의사항 및 최종 점검 리스트
고급화된 스트리밍 인프라 전환은 신중한 계획 아래 진행되어야 합니다. 주요 위험 요소와 점검 사항은 다음과 같습니다.
주요 설정 변경(예: Multi-CDN 전환, 인코딩 프로파일 변경) 전, 반드시 전체 트래픽의 1~5%를 대상으로 카나리 배포(Canary Deployment)를 수행하여 성능과 호환성을 검증해야 합니다. 수동적인 파라미터 조정에 의존하는 일반적인 프로세스와 달리 펫츠온더고의 구조적 관리 기준을 반영한 환경에서는 모든 구성 요소(CDN 설정, 인코딩 템플릿, DNS 레코드)를 코드 형식(Infrastructure as Code, IaC)으로 통합하여 변경 이력의 투명성과 재현성을 확보합니다. 이러한 체계화된 인프라 운용 방식은 기술적 결함을 선제적으로 방어하며 시스템의 지속적인 안정성을 유지하는 핵심 기제로 기능합니다.
- DRM(디지털 저작권 관리) 호환성: 인코딩 방식을 변경할 경우, Widevine, PlayReady, FairPlay 등 기존 DRM 라이선스 서버와의 정합성을 반드시 재테스트합니다.
- 비용 모델 검증: Multi-CDN과 고품질 인코딩은 트래픽 비용과 처리 비용을 증가시킬 수 있습니다. 예상 비용을 세부적으로 시뮬레이션하고, 비용 알림 임계값을 설정합니다.
- 엔드투엔드 테스트 자동화: 주요 시장(예: 서울, 프랑크푸르트, 버지니아)에서 가상 클라이언트를 통해 매시간 스트림 품질을 자동 측정하는 스크립트를 구동합니다.
스트림 품질은 단순한 기술 지표를 넘어서, 사용자가 브랜드를 인지하는 가장 직접적인 감각 경로입니다. 버퍼링 없는 흐름, 선명한 화질, 완벽한 싱크는 무형의 브랜드 가치를 구체화하는 가장 강력한 비주얼 언어입니다. 인프라에 대한 투자는 마케팅 비용이 아닌, 브랜드 자산 그 자체를 구축하는 핵심 투자입니다.
프로 팁: 사용자 경험을 10% 더 끌어올리고 싶다면, ‘퍼스트 프레임 레이턴시(First Frame Latency)’에 집중하십시오. HLS/DASH의 일반적인 설정보다 더 짧은 초기 세그먼트(예: 첫 2초만 1초 길이의 세그먼트로 구성)를 생성하는 ‘Low-Latency HLS’ 또는 ‘Chunked Transfer Encoding’을 도입하면, 라이브 스트리밍의 지연 시간을 3초 미만으로 대폭 줄여 생생한 현장감을 제공할 수 있습니다. 이는 스포츠 중계, 라이브 커머스에서 결정적인 경쟁 우위가 됩니다.